Common Window Problems

Identifying concerns with your windows early can conserve time and money in repairs. Here are some typical issues that homeowner may encounter:

ProblemDescriptionPossible Causes
Cracked GlassNoticeable cracks in the glassAccidental impacts, temperature fluctuations
DraftsAir leaks around the window frameWorn-out weather stripping, spaces in the frame
Broken HardwareMalfunctioning locks, hinges, or handlesAge, rust, bad maintenance
Foggy WindowsWetness caught between panesSeal failure in double-glazed windows
Difficulty Opening/ClosingWindows that won't move efficientlyDirt accumulation, deformed frames
Peeling PaintChipping or flaking paint around the windowWeather exposure, wetness damage

Steps for Quick Window Repair

1. Assess the Damage

Before any work begins, it's important to evaluate the degree of the damage. Determine whether the issue requires a basic repair or if it needs professional attention.

2. Gather Necessary Tools and Materials

Depending on the type of repair, you may require the following tools and products:

  • Tools:

    • Screwdriver
    • Energy knife
    • Caulk weapon
    • Measuring tape
    • Pliers
    • Glass cutter (if changing glass)
    • Safety glasses and gloves
  • Materials:

    • Replacement glass (if suitable)
    • Weatherstripping
    • Caulk
    • Wood filler or paint (for cosmetic repairs)
    • Replacement hardware (locks, hinges, etc)

3. Repair Techniques

A. Cracked Glass Repair

  1. Eliminate the Window Sash: Safely get the window sash to access the glass.
  2. Change the Glass: If the crack is severe, cut out the broken glass utilizing a glass cutter and change it with a new pane, protecting it with glazing points.
  3. Reinstall the Sash: Once the glass is secured, re-install the sash and guarantee it operates efficiently.

B. Repairing Drafts

  1. Inspect Weather Stripping: Check existing weather stripping for wear. Replace it if needed.
  2. Seal Gaps: Use caulk to seal small spaces around the window frame to improve insulation.

C. Fixing Broken Hardware

  1. Identify the Issue: Determine whether the hardware requires repair or complete replacement.
  2. Change or Repair: If the hardware is broken, unscrew the broken parts and change them with brand-new ones. Guarantee that all screws are firmly secured.

D. Addressing Foggy Windows

  1. Evaluate the Seal: Determine if the seal has stopped working. Often, foggy windows need professional attention as they involve replacing the entire system.
  2. Consider Defogging Options: Some business use defogging services that can get rid of the wetness caught in between panes.

E. Difficulty Opening/Closing Windows

  1. Tidy Tracks: Remove any dirt or particles from the window tracks.
  2. Adjust Hinges and Tracks: Ensure that hinges are tightly secured and adjust tracks if they are misaligned.

F. Cosmetic Repairs

  1. Patch Peeling Paint: Use a wire brush to clean the location and use wood filler if needed.
  2. Repaint: Once the surface is smooth, repaint to protect versus climate condition.

4. Carry Out Routine Maintenance

Regular maintenance can avoid lots of window concerns. Some advised jobs include:

  • Cleaning the window tracks to avoid debris accumulation
  • Examining and replacing weather condition removing yearly
  • Inspecting around the windows for wetness or indications of water damage

Frequently asked questions

1. Can I repair a split window myself?

Yes, small cracks can typically be filled with a specialized glass repair package. Nevertheless, substantial cracks may need glass replacement, best dealt with by a professional.

2. How can I inform if my window seal is broken?

If you see condensation or fog in between glass panes, it most likely shows a broken seal.

3. Is it worth repairing old windows?

Fixing old windows can enhance energy performance and aesthetic appeal, frequently at a lower cost than total replacement.

4. How can I prevent drafts in my windows?

Routinely examine and replace weather removing, use caulk around edges, and make sure windows are effectively sealed during setup.

5. When should I think about replacing my windows?

If repairs are regular, energy costs are high, or windows are excessively damaged, replacement might be a more affordable choice.
